Tumor — definition?
Abnormal cell proliferation within tissue.
Benign vs malignant — difference?
Benign is localized; malignant is invasive and metastatic.
Benign tumors — features?
Localized, well-differentiated, regular contour.
Carcinogenesis — stages?
Initiation, promotion, progression.
Malignant tumors — features?
Invasive, poorly differentiated, irregular, metastatic.
Carcinogenesis — process?
Initiation, promotion, progression.
Proto-oncogenes — role?
Promote cell mitosis.
Anti-oncogenes — function?
Suppress cell cycle progression.
Tumor progression stages?
Hyperplasia, dysplasia, in situ, invasion, metastasis.
